New data on the Syrphidae (Diptera) of Iran, with descriptions of two new species

Abstract

The fauna of hoverflies of a variety of habitats from Iran was studied with different collecting methods including Malaise traps, from 2005-2015. Two new species, Pocota hyrcanica Gilasian & Hauser sp. nov. and Sphiximorpha ziegleri Gilasian & Vujić sp. nov., are described from Iran. Illustrations of the male genitalia and photographs of the new species are provided. Their morphological differences with similar species are stated. In addition, data on 14 hoverfly species new to Iran are provided, including the first records of five genera, Brachypalpus Macquart, Palumbia Rondani, Pocota Le Peletier & Serville, Pseudodoros Becker and Sphiximorpha Rondani. As a result of our study, the number of hoverfly species recorded from Iran rises to 222.
